The landscape of Indian laboratories is undergoing a seismic shift, driven by the rise of AI and a growing rejection of animal testing. Nearly 90% of drugs that show promise in animal trials fail in human testing, prompting a reevaluation of traditional methods. As India embraces this change, institutions like the Indian Institute of Science are pioneering AI-assisted drug discovery and organ-on-chip technologies, setting the stage for a new era in research.
However, this transition is not without its challenges. Many laboratories still rely on outdated techniques due to cost constraints and regulatory inertia. The gap between cutting-edge research and everyday laboratory practices highlights a pressing need for modernization. While elite institutions are experimenting with autonomous labs that democratize access to high-end research, the broader scientific community risks being left behind.
For India, this shift is crucial as it aligns with national initiatives like Make in India, aiming to enhance the country’s position in the global pharmaceutical landscape. By adopting more predictive and human-relevant testing models, India can improve both the efficiency of drug development and its credibility on the world stage. This is not merely an operational change; it represents a fundamental rethinking of how science is conducted in the country.
As laboratories evolve, the role of scientists will also transform. With AI handling routine tasks, the emphasis will shift towards creativity, critical thinking, and ethical judgment. This evolution necessitates a reformed educational curriculum that prepares future scientists for a hybrid future, blending human insight with machine efficiency. The question remains: will India’s educational institutions adapt quickly enough to equip the next generation of scientists for this new reality?
